Re: [delphi-br] distinguir uma sql

2006-03-15 Por tôpico Welson Avelar
Quando se usa Distinct, convém não utilizar Order By 
  Semana passada eu tive uma dúvida com relação ao Distinct e depois da 
explicação do Henrique Meira, resolvi dar uma lida a fundo no assunto. 
Encontrei num fórum um cara falando isso que te falei agora Quando se usa 
Distincti, convém não utilizar Order By ..., mas não encontrei uma 
explicação concisa pra isso ainda. É esperar pra ver algum amigo mais 
experiente explicar.
   
  []'s.

  [-x-]

  Alexandre escreveu:
   
  Olá, estou com um probleminha numa sql,  aqui a sql

select distinct(a.aceid), substr(a.acetitulo,1,32)as titulo,
a.acecdd,l.maptip, e.execam 
from bibacervos a, bibexemplares e,bibmapas l
where a.aceid = e.aceid and e.exeid = l.exeid 
and a.acetipo = 'N' and a.acetitulo like '%ANTI%'
order by titulo;

aqui o resultado:
  (...)
  [-x-]



=
Nunca ande pelo caminho traçado, pois ele conduz somente até onde os outros já 
foram.
Alexander Graham Bell
=
Welson de Avelar Soares Filho
Programador Delphi
Gemini Sistemas
www.geminisistemas.com.br
Juiz de Fora - Minas Gerais
=

-
 Yahoo! Search
 Dê uma espiadinha e saiba tudo sobre o Big Brother Brasil.

[As partes desta mensagem que não continham texto foram removidas]



-- 
 F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M 

* Para ver as mensagens antigas, acesse:
http://br.groups.yahoo.com/group/delphi-br/messages

* Para falar com o moderador, envie um e-mail para:
[EMAIL PROTECTED]
 
Links do Yahoo! Grupos

* Para visitar o site do seu grupo na web, acesse:
http://br.groups.yahoo.com/group/delphi-br/

* Para sair deste grupo, envie um e-mail para:
[EMAIL PROTECTED]

* O uso que você faz do Yahoo! Grupos está sujeito aos:
http://br.yahoo.com/info/utos.html

 





[delphi-br] distinguir uma sql

2006-03-14 Por tôpico Alexandre
Olá, estou com um probleminha numa sql,  aqui a sql

select distinct(a.aceid), substr(a.acetitulo,1,32)as titulo,
a.acecdd,l.maptip, e.execam 
from bibacervos a, bibexemplares e,bibmapas l
where a.aceid = e.aceid and e.exeid = l.exeid 
and a.acetipo = 'N' and a.acetitulo like '%ANTI%'
order by titulo;

aqui o resultado:

ACEID TITULO   ACECDD   MAPTIP EXECAM

179 ANTIGAS CIVILIZACOES DO ORIENTE  MAPOTECA 39   3  1
179 ANTIGAS CIVILIZACOES DO ORIENTE  MAPOTECA 39   3  2
167 GRECIA ANTIGAMAPOTECA 27   
3  2
160 HISTORIA ANTIGA: IMPERIO ROMANA  MAPOTECA 20   3  2
182 IMPERIO BIZANTINO MAPOTECA 42   3   
   2

Entao mesmo usando o distinct esta repetindo, e na hora de mostrar o relatório, 
não pode sair repetido,  se eu usar na banda do report como detail, sai 
repetido, se eu usar outro tipo, o rel sai desconfigurado, será que alguén tem 
alguma solução pra mim? Até  + 


FUI!!!



-
 Yahoo! Acesso Grátis 
Internet rápida e grátis. Instale o discador agora!

[As partes desta mensagem que não continham texto foram removidas]



-- 
 F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M 

* Para ver as mensagens antigas, acesse:
http://br.groups.yahoo.com/group/delphi-br/messages

* Para falar com o moderador, envie um e-mail para:
[EMAIL PROTECTED]
 
Links do Yahoo! Grupos

* Para visitar o site do seu grupo na web, acesse:
http://br.groups.yahoo.com/group/delphi-br/

* Para sair deste grupo, envie um e-mail para:
[EMAIL PROTECTED]

* O uso que você faz do Yahoo! Grupos está sujeito aos:
http://br.yahoo.com/info/utos.html